## Summary
Due to a critical security vulnerability ([CVE-2026-0994](https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2026-0994)) discovered in `protobuf` versions prior to 5.29.6, we are updating the `protobuf` and `grpcio` dependencies in the Python Worker. This update will be rolled out with host version **4.1052** and may cause breaking changes for some Python function apps.
## What's Changing
The following dependency versions are being updated in the Azure Functions Python Worker:
- **protobuf**: `~=4.25.3` → `~=5.29.6`
- **grpcio**: `~=1.59.0` → `~=1.70.0`
## Who Is Affected
This change may affect you if:
- Your Python function app uses `protobuf` or `grpcio` directly in your code or dependencies
- Your app runs on **Python 3.9, 3.10, 3.11, or 3.12**
- You have pinned specific versions of `protobuf` or `grpcio` in your `requirements.txt` that are incompatible with the new versions
## Rollout Timeline
- **Host Version**: 4.1052
- **Expected Completion**: August 2026
## Potential Impact
After this update is deployed, function apps that depend on older versions of `protobuf` or `grpcio` may experience:
- Runtime errors or import failures
- Type incompatibilities if using protobuf-generated code compiled with older versions
- Breaking changes in gRPC functionality due to API changes between major versions
```
RuntimeError: The grpc package installed is at version 1.37.1, but the generated code in
FunctionRpc_pb2_grpc.py depends on grpcio>=1.70.0.
```
## Mitigation Options
### Option 1: Update Your Dependencies
Update your `requirements.txt` to use compatible versions:
```txt
protobuf~=5.29.6
grpcio~=1.70.0
```
### Option 2: Use Isolated Worker Dependencies
If you need to continue using older versions of `protobuf` or `grpcio`, you can set the `PYTHON_ISOLATE_WORKER_DEPENDENCIES` application setting to `1` to prioritize your app's pinned versions.
### Option 3: Migrate to Python >= 3.13
Migrate your existing function apps to run on Python 3.13 or Python 3.14.
